本文介绍如何在 Windows 系统下使用 Rufus 制作银河麒麟 V11 Server 版的安装U盘,适用于服务器系统安装场景。

准备工作

  • 一个容量 ≥ 8GB 的U盘(制作过程会清空U盘数据,请提前备份)
  • 已下载好的麒麟 V11 Server 版 .iso 镜像文件 下载地址:银河麒麟镜像
  • Rufus 工具(建议使用最新版本)

制作步骤

1. 运行 Rufus

插入U盘后,以管理员身份运行 Rufus。

2. 选择设备

在”设备”栏确认选中的是你的U盘。如果有多个可移动设备,请务必仔细核对容量和盘符,避免选错磁盘导致数据丢失。

3. 载入镜像

点击”选择”按钮,找到并载入你下载好的麒麟 V11 Server 版 .iso 镜像文件。

4. 关键设置 — 镜像选项

在”镜像选项”中,务必选择 “DD 镜像模式写入”,这是避免安装过程中出现报错的关键步骤。如果没有,点击开始时会弹出DD选项提示。

麒麟 V11 Server 版镜像采用 DD 写入方式,如果使用默认的 ISO 模式写入,可能导致安装程序无法正常启动。

5. 分区方案

  • 分区类型:选择 GPT
  • 目标系统类型:选择 UEFI(非 CSM)

如果你的服务器比较老旧,仅支持传统 BIOS 启动,可以尝试选择 MBR 分区方案。

6. 开始刻录

保持其他选项为默认值,点击底部的 “开始” 按钮。Rufus 会弹出提示确认使用 DD 模式写入,确认后等待刻录完成即可。

刻录完成后,安全弹出U盘,将其插入服务器,设置从U盘启动即可进入麒麟 V11 Server 的安装界面。

7. 开始安装

我的服务器是联想开天M99h G1t-D533,插上U盘,按F12选择U盘启动,进入安装界面,设置密码,选择语言,选择分区,安装完成即可。(记得拔掉U盘)

8. 设置网络

进入 /etc/sysconfig/network-scripts/
注意不是ifcfg-lo

1
2
cd /etc/sysconfig/network-scripts/
vi ifcfg-ens33

修改ifcfg-ens33文件

1
2
3
4
5
6
DEVICE=ens33
IPADDR=192.168.40.18
NETMASK=255.255.254.0
GATEWAY=192.168.40.1
BOOTPROTO=static
ONBOOT=yes

重启网络服务

1
systemctl restart network

9. 关闭防火墙

1
2
systemctl stop firewalld
systemctl disable firewalld

磁盘挂载(可选)

如果服务器有独立数据盘(如 /dev/sda1),建议将其挂载到 /data 目录,后续软件和数据都存放在数据盘上,避免系统盘空间不足。

1. 查看磁盘分区信息

1
2
fdisk -l
df -h

fdisk

找到需要挂载的数据盘设备名(如 /dev/sda1)和当前挂载点。

2. 创建挂载点

1
mkdir -p /data

3. 卸载当前自动挂载点(如有)

系统安装后数据盘可能自动挂载到了 /run/media/root/... 下,需要先卸载:

1
umount /dev/sda1

4. 挂载到 /data

1
mount /dev/sda1 /data

5. 验证挂载结果

1
df -h /data

应该看到 /dev/sda1 已挂载到 /data,显示对应磁盘容量(如 1.8T)。

6. 设置开机自动挂载

推荐使用 UUID 方式,比设备名更稳定:

1
2
# 获取分区 UUID
blkid /dev/sda1

输出示例:

1
2
[root@localhost /]# blkid /dev/sda1
/dev/sda1: UUID="63cfa684-04b9-4e6e-b581-d98f32b429bf" BLOCK_SIZE="4096" TYPE="ext4" PARTUUID="aa42032f-01"

编辑 fstab 文件:

1
vi /etc/fstab

添加一行(将 UUID 替换为实际值):

1
UUID=63cfa684-04b9-4e6e-b581-d98f32b429bf /data ext4 defaults 0 0

文件系统类型根据实际分区类型调整,常见的有 ext4xfs 等,可通过 blkid 命令查看。

7. 测试 fstab 配置

1
mount -a

没有报错说明配置正确。
df -h